Facts and Events
From the Bartlett Society On 10 Aug 1690 Hannah Silvester, dau. of Hannah Bartlett, admonished for committing folly with Joseph Silvester, the child born about three months after the marriage. On 20 Jun 1694 Joseph Bartlett deeded land to his dau. Hannah "now wife of my son-in-law Joseph Silvester of Plymouth." On 13 Apr 1718 Solomon, Joseph, Ebenezer, Hannah, Mary, Thankful and Content children of Joseph Silvester were baptized at Plymouth. Joseph and Hannah Silvester of Plymouth made a joint will dated 1 Nov 1734, proved 4 Mar 1754, naming son Sollomon Silvester; children of son Joseph Silvester, deceased; daughters Hannah Holmes, Mary Rider, Thankful Rider and Content Holmes.
